My domain mimaca.com expired on 2-23-07 thru Yahoo and I did not renew, nor have I been charged. However it appears that I still own the domain and it is still displaying my page holder that I left there. The domain package for it does not expire until 12-28-07, I can still upload and put files there if I want to. Google is still caching and keeping it current in there search results. Lol, I do not want the domain, just wondering why I still have control of it if it is expired, any advice would be greatly appreciated.